Hello
I declared myself bankrupt on the 28/04/2010.
I have had a telephone interview with the OR and he has sent me some forms etc to sign and get witnessed and return to him along with some bank and credit card statements which I have done.
I have no assets and I am living with parents and I am on Job seekers allowance, could you tell me what will happen now, also when will my creditors be informed of my bankruptcy because they are still ringing me even though I have told them I am bankrupt.
Thanks for your help

Hi GEDC when your creditors ring it is ok for you togive them your bankruptcy reference dont bother getting into conversation if they ask you to pay any money ask them if they wish to share a cell with you !

The OR should / will write to the creditors but it takes 4 - 6 weeks.

basically once the OR has concluded his / her investigation just a matter of keeping your head down for a year

The OR normally advises your creditors within 6 weeks however I was told last year, when I declared BR, that this could be more like 12 weeks as they are so busy. I forwarded a copy of my BR certificate to each creditor and there were one or two, which called and I passed the details to them over the phone. In all I think it took about 7 days for the phone calls to stop and 2 months for the letters to stop.

If you don't have any assets and are on job seekers then your case may be very straight forward, which would mean after signing the forms in the OR's pack you may not hear from them again except to mention that your case has been passed to the RTLU or (with a bit of luck) that they are seeking an ED for you.
